A People's Movement

release date: Jan 01, 2001
A People's Movement
Collection of the views and personal stories of over 50 Queenslanders involved in Reconciliation. Explores how the movement spread throughout Queensland, culminating in the 2000 Reconciliation Week Bridge Walk. Includes colour photos, notes and index. Watson won the 2001 Queensland Media Award for best coverage of multiculturalism and Foley was the Queensland Coordinator of the Australians for Reconciliation project from 1996-2000.

North Harbour Club
"The efforts of the North Harbour Club over a 20 year period from 1995 through until 2015 have been truly exceptional. When the founders created the charitable trust back in 1995, it is highly unlikely that they would have foreseen that the organisation would be in such a strong position, and have achieved so much, two decades later. To celebrate this success, the first 20 years of the club has been captured in a 200 page hard covered quality book - The First Twenty Years of Excellence - written by founding member Ian Watson and current president and long-serving trustee Aidan Bennett. Not only is this book an excellent historical record that generations will look back on, it also highlights what can happen when different sectors collaborate for the good of their community. In this case the momentum was started by a group of business leaders, along the way they have embraced the education and public affairs sectors and made a real difference to those achieving excellence in the arts; information technology, innovation and science; music; sport and community service. They''ve also had some fun."--Publisher''s information.
